Hyperion is the culmination of everything The Gryphon has learned in 35 years of amplifier design, distilling Apex-level performance into a more manageable and more accessible package, delivering somewhat less output but the same State-of-the-Art sound quality and ability to effortlessly drive even the most demanding loudspeakers. Hyperion benefits from the same cutting-edge output devices as our flagship Apex Reference power amplifier—40 Transistors per chassis, 80 per mono pair—for the closest possible approach to our ultimate amplifier technology. All internal wiring is accomplished with the same solid core, pure silver signal cable specified for Apex. And because The Gryphon Design Philosophy eliminates changes during every production run, the first Hyperion we produce will be identical to the last. This is our promise.

Gryphon Hyperion Power Amplifier

As with Apex and Mephisto, Hyperion uses ZERO global negative feedback for the neutral, ethereal presentation that has become a Gryphon trademark. Key to The Gryphon Sound, Hyperion uses our proven Class A amplifier topology but in Hyperion a new and improved dual JFET with extremely low noise has been implemented in concert with a new matched dual BJT transistor, which has been specially selected for Gryphon Audio Designs. Developed exclusively for Hyperion, a new amplifier Printed Circuit Board optimizes bias control and signal routing. Whereas Mephisto used one common transformer casting for both left and right transformers, Hyperion benefits from individual, mechanically decoupled transformer castings for each of the two (left- and right-channel) power transformers. While Mephisto uses a switched-mode power supply for digital control circuits, Hyperion’s power supply design is further enhanced byseparate linear power supplies for both digital and analog circuits. Power Supply Capacitance of 500,000 microFarads per chassis—a more than 10% increase over Mephisto—provides complete, effortless composure during the largest dynamic peaks. Features

Electronics design by Tom Møller

Pure Dual Mono configuration

Zero global negative feedback

40 very high current bipolar output transistors

500.000μF capacitor bank

Extremely low capacitance Class A J-FET input buffer

Balanced dual differential class A input circuitry followed by a very fast symmetrical voltage amplifying Class A stage

Fully regulated low noise power supply for all voltage amplifying stages

DC servo coupling

Frequency-independent damping factor

Gryphon silver internal signal and power wiring

Premium massive Zn foil capacitors used for local power supply decoupling, with a loss factor ten-times lower than of metallized PP-film capacitors.

4-layer up to 105 um copper printed circuit boards

Two separate custom made 1500 VA toroidal transformers

Individual decoupled left/right transformer castings

True balanced inputs with gold-plated Neutrik XLR input sockets

Separate linear power supply for both digital and analog circuits

Soft start turn-on prevents triggering of fuses or circuit breakers in the home electrical system

Gryphon gold-plated custom-built binding posts

AC polarity indicator

12V Link for remote power on and off

Automatic Green Bias setting via Green Bias control link or manual Low/Mid/High bias

Firmware upgradeable via USB stick

Non-intrusive protection system

Standby current consumption < 0,5W

Designed and manufactured in Denmark

Specifications

Stereo: 

2 x 180 @ 8Ω, 2 x 360W @ 4Ω, 2 x 720W @ 2Ω at 115V/230Vac

Noise, unweighted 20-20kHz: < -80dBV

Noise, A-weighted: < -83dBV

Output impedance: 0,025Ω

Bandwidth (-3dB): 0,3Hz to 330kHz

Gain: +31,0dB

Input level: 1,07Vrms

Input Impedance, balanced (20-20kHz): 20kΩ

Power consumption (Idle): Bias L: 206W, Bias M: 470W Bias H: 715W

Power consumption (Standby): < 0,5W

AC inlets: 2 sockets for power cords with C19 receptacle

Dimensions, WxHxD:59,4×33×65,4 cm, 126kg net

Shipping dimensions per unit: (DxWxH) 80x75x59 – 155kg

Mono:

1 x 200W @ 8W, 1 x 400W @ 4W, 1 x 800W @ 2W at 115V/230Vac

Noise, unweighted 20-20kHz: < -80dBV

Noise, A-weighted: < -83dBV

Output impedance: 0,010Ω

Bandwidth (-3dB): 0,3Hz to 330kHz

Gain: +31,0dB

Max. input level: 1,13Vrms

Input Impedance, balanced (20-20kHz): 10kΩ

Power consumption (Idle): Bias L: 206W, Bias M: 470W Bias H: 715W (per unit)

Power consumption (Standby): < 0,5W each amplifier
